About the role
This role involves continuous inspection and documentation of manufacturing processes to ensure compliance with AWS D1.1 standards and company quality requirements.
Responsibilities
- Conduct daily floor and weld inspections, including part fit-up, visual inspection, and review of WPSs & PQRs.
- Ensure compliance with welding credentials, documentation, and AWS D1.1 Structural Welding Code requirements.
- Perform welder certification testing per AWS D1.1, including minor destructive testing.
- Prepare and maintain Welder Qualification Records (WQRs), PQRs, WPSs, and inspection records.
- Maintain controlled processes, procedures, and specifications for welder qualifications.
- Verify welding equipment functionality and documentation on a daily basis.
- Interpret fabrication drawings and apply them to inspection activities.
- Support and maintain the established Quality Assurance Manual.
